Inkitt is seeking a Public Relations Manager to be our resident PR expert and drive impactful campaigns, brand storytelling, and media relations within the romance and book communities. This role is ideal for someone comfortable taking ownership, working independently, and collaborating cross-functionally to amplify Inkitt’s brand presence.

  • Develop and execute PR strategies that elevate Inkitt’s brand within romance, romantasy, and contemporary book circles—driving recognition as an industry thought leader in digital publishing and entertainment.
  • Secure earned media by cultivating relationships with journalists, influencers, and literary tastemakers who shape the romance and romance-adjacent genres.
  • Draft and refine press releases, media pitches, and executive commentary that reflect deep knowledge of romance trends, book culture, and influential fandoms—collaborating with marketing and content teams for maximum impact.
  • Identify and coordinate creative opportunities to feature Inkitt’s leadership and authors, such as speaking engagements, interviews, and panel slots at relevant publishing and romance events.
  • Serve as a strategic liaison between PR, marketing, and product to amplify romance book launches, author spotlights, and company milestones to targeted audiences.
  • Monitor media coverage in romance and book communities, analyze PR metrics, and report on campaign success with insights tailored to genre dynamics.
  • Respond to media inquiries and support crisis communications as part of a fast-moving team accustomed to the pace and expectations of top book and entertainment agencies.
  • 7-8 years of public relations experience, with a strong background in book agencies, literary PR firms, or entertainment companies known for their work in the romance/romantasy genres.
  • Demonstrated expertise in romance or book trends—fluent in genre lingo, community dynamics, and the evolving landscape of digital publishing, fandoms, and romantasy.
  • Hands-on experience crafting creative placements and building media relationships in romance, book, or literary circles; comfortable elevating stories that resonate with passionate reader communities.
  • Expertise with modern PR tools for media monitoring, campaign analytics, and digital communications tailored for book and romance verticals.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with a storytelling mindset that brings romance narratives and brand stories to life with precision and flair.
  • Able to work in fast-paced, collaborative environments—able to hit the ground running on multiple campaigns.
